Transaction 72bac528df76b91bba83a3165a732e14524a79ededa586e86aff9b34f72544e5

1 Input
2 Outputs
  • 72bac528df76b91bba83a3165a732e14524a79ededa586e86aff9b34f72544e5:0
  • value  8125000
    address  mykgSPmjm7ExYSQaS8EDW3LQNxa337XhoD
  • 72bac528df76b91bba83a3165a732e14524a79ededa586e86aff9b34f72544e5:1
  • value  1976338931
    address  n1TkLmwu5VjTqmn8NfsAkcMhStrfGmHtyt